Deposit Receipt Confirmation Letter Australia
A deposit receipt confirmation letter in Australia serves as a formal written record acknowledging the receipt of a payment, often a rental bond or holding deposit. This document is crucial for landlords, property managers, or agents, providing immediate, documented proof of the transaction. While it is not a replacement for the official bond lodgement process mandated by state and territory authorities, this letter is a vital piece of paperwork. It confirms the initial payment, outlines the terms of the agreement, and plays a key role in preventing misunderstandings at the commencement of a tenancy or property transaction.
Key Information to Include in the Letter
For a deposit receipt confirmation letter to be effective and unambiguous, it must contain specific and accurate details, ensuring both parties share a clear understanding of the transaction. Essential information includes:
- Parties Involved: The full legal names and addresses of the landlord/agent (recipient) and the tenant/payer (depositor).
- Property Details: The complete address of the rental property or the subject of the deposit.
- Deposit Amount: The precise sum received, stated in both figures and words.
- Date of Receipt: The exact date the funds were received.
- Method of Payment: The manner in which the payment was made (e.g., bank transfer, cheque, cash).
- Purpose of the Deposit: A clear statement, such as 'Rental Bond for the upcoming tenancy' or 'Holding Deposit to secure the property.'
- Conditions: Any relevant conditions tied to the deposit, such as its refundability if an application is unsuccessful or its subsequent forwarding for official bond lodgement.
- Signatures: The signature of the party receiving the deposit and the date the letter is issued.

Explanation of Clauses and Common Scenarios
A well-structured template typically addresses key clauses and scenarios pertinent to Australian rentals. It clarifies whether the deposit is received as a bond or a holding deposit. For a holding deposit, the letter may detail the conditions under which it is refundable or subject to forfeiture. It should also indicate that the bond portion will be lodged with the appropriate state-based bond authority, such as the Residential Tenancies Bond Authority in Victoria or NSW Fair Trading, in accordance with legal requirements. The template provides tenants with a clear record, verifying their payment and confirming its allocation to the correct property, addressing a common tenant concern in Australia.
Frequently Asked Questions About Deposit Receipt Confirmation Letters
What should I include in a deposit receipt confirmation letter in Australia?
The letter should encompass comprehensive details of both parties, the property address, the exact deposit amount and date of receipt, the payment method, the deposit's purpose, and any applicable conditions. This approach is often recommended by organisations like the Tenants Union and the Real Estate Institute of Australia for robust record-keeping.
How do I confirm receipt of a rental deposit in Australia?
You confirm receipt by issuing a written letter, such as the one generated by this template, to the tenant promptly after receiving the funds. This serves as the initial confirmation, which is then followed by the official bond lodgement receipt from the relevant government bond authority.
What is the purpose of a deposit receipt confirmation letter?
Its primary purpose is to establish a timely, written record that helps prevent disputes regarding payment confirmation, amount, and purpose. It offers security and clarity for both the landlord and tenant at the outset of their financial arrangement.
Can I get a template for a deposit receipt confirmation letter in Australia?
Yes, utilising a specialised template ensures that all legally relevant information is included in a standardised format, which is more reliable than drafting a letter from scratch and potentially omitting key details.
What are common rental deposit issues for tenants in Australia?
Common issues include a lack of written payment confirmation, confusion between holding deposits and formal bonds, and delays or disputes concerning bond refunds at the end of a tenancy. A clear confirmation letter directly addresses the first two of these concerns.
How long does it take to get a rental bond back in Australia?
The timeframe for bond returns can vary. Once a valid claim is submitted, the bond authority typically processes refunds within a few business days, although this is not a guaranteed timeframe.
What is a 'holding deposit' in Australia?
A holding deposit is a payment made by a prospective tenant to secure a property during the application process or to remove it from the market. It is often distinct from the rental bond and may be refundable or credited towards the first rent payment, depending on the agreed terms.
